A well-established legal firm in Taunton is looking for a Legal Administrator to support its busy Conveyancing team. This is a fantastic opportunity to develop your skills in a dynamic and fast-paced environment, providing essential support to conveyancers and ensuring a smooth transaction process for clients.
Key Responsibilities:- Act as the first point of contact for client queries, delivering excellent customer service.
- Assist with the setup of new client matters, including drafting confirmation of instruction letters and maintaining records.
- Provide comprehensive administrative support to conveyancers, ensuring compliance with legal and regulatory requirements.
- Conduct due diligence and support Anti-Money Laundering (AML) procedures.
- Handle routine client telephone inquiries, ensuring all necessary details are recorded accurately.
- Prior experience in an administrative role (experience within property or legal transactions is advantageous but not essential).
- Strong organisational skills and attention to detail.
- Ability to manage multiple tasks effectively.
- Strong IT skills with the ability to learn new systems quickly.
- A team-oriented mindset with a proactive approach.
- Availability to work from the Taunton office on a full-time basis.
The conveyancing department comprises a team of professionals dedicated to providing high-quality legal services. Working within this team, you will gain valuable exposure to the legal sector while receiving ongoing support and training.
Pre-Employment Screening:Successful candidates will be required to complete pre-employment screening, including a financial integrity check and a DBS check. If you have any concerns regarding this process, confidential discussions can be arranged.

How to prepare for a job interview at TSR Legal Recruitment
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you understand the basics of conveyancing and the role of a Legal Administrator. Brush up on key terms and processes so you can confidently discuss how your skills align with the job.
✨Showcase Your Organisational Skills
Be prepared to give examples of how you've managed multiple tasks in previous roles. Think of specific situations where your attention to detail made a difference, as this is crucial in a fast-paced legal environment.
✨Customer Service is Key
Since you'll be the first point of contact for clients, highlight your customer service experience. Share stories that demonstrate your ability to handle inquiries professionally and efficiently, ensuring client satisfaction.
✨Ask Smart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ask insightful questions about the team and the firm’s approach to conveyancing.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
